India Bans 25 Books On Kashmir, Including Works By Arundhati Roy And Christopher Snedden
A man browses books at a bookshop in Srinagar, Jammu and Kashmir, on August 7, 2025. India bans and orders the seizure of 25 books, claiming they ''glorify terrorism'' and ''incite secessionism'' in Indian Kashmir. The list includes works by well-known Kashmiri, Indian, and international authors. Among the banned titles are Azadi by Arundhati Roy, The Kashmir Dispute 1947-2012 by A.G. Noorani, Kashmir in Conflict by Victoria Schofield, and Independent Kashmir by Christopher Snedden. (Photo by Firdous Nazir/NurPhoto)
